it is very interesting observation .2 different type completly . I like that .14 cockerels growing out.
Not sure about pullets yet.
I have ages 1 day to 3 weeks old in the brooder that need to be sexed as they grow.
An interesting observation:
Chicks from cockerel line have nice hatch down. Short down, brown head spot, sooty grey chest.
Pullet line chicks have longer hatch down, penguin type color.
I know for myself, chicks with too much white on their face I usually do not keep. It tends to mean they are more sensitive to parasitic white.You’ve probably put this on the thread before, but do you have examples of good/bad chick down and chick body type?
